Rising crude oil prices are a significant headwind for the Indian economy, impacting inflation, current account deficit, and corporate profitability, especially for oil marketing and auto companies. The Nifty Auto index has already shown weakness due to LNG supply risks and broader commodity cost concerns.
The broader market is experiencing headwinds from rising crude oil and FII outflows, creating a cautious environment. However, specific stock recommendations suggest potential alpha generation in defensive or fundamentally strong sectors like IT and Pharma.
